图书介绍

零点起飞学iPhone开发2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载

零点起飞学iPhone开发
  • 胡超等编著 著
  • 出版社: 北京:清华大学出版社
  • ISBN:9787302322672
  • 出版时间:2013
  • 标注页数:329页
  • 文件大小:98MB
  • 文件页数:344页
  • 主题词:移动电话机-应用程序-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

零点起飞学iPhone开发P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1篇 iPhone开发基础2

第1章 第一个iPhone程序2

1.1 iPhone简介2

1.1.1 iPhone的发展2

1.1.2 iPhone的技术构成2

1.2 iPhone的开发环境3

1.2.1构建iPhone开发环境3

1.2.2 VMware Workstation的下载及安装4

1.2.3创建虚拟机8

1.2.4设置虚拟机12

1.2.5安装Mac OSX操作系统15

1.2.6进入界面18

1.2.7开发者账号的注册21

1.2.8下载和安装Xcode24

1.2.9安装系统组件27

1.2.10更新安装的数据27

1.3编写第一个iPhone程序29

1.3.1创建项目29

1.3.2编译、连接及运行30

1.3.3 iPhone Simulator模拟器32

1.3.4 Interface Builder36

1.3.5编写程序37

1.4分析程序39

1.4.1标识符40

1.4.2表达式、语句和间隔符41

1.4.3文件的构成41

1.5小结42

1.6习题42

第2章 Objective-C语言基础43

2.1数据类型43

2.1.1常用的数据类型43

2.1.2常用数据类型的输出46

2.1.3 Objective-C专用的数据类型46

2.2变量和常量47

2.2.1变量47

2.2.2常量50

2.3运算符51

2.3.1算术运算符51

2.3.2自增、自减运算符52

2.3.3赋值运算53

2.3.4位运算符55

2.3.5关系运算符57

2.3.6逻辑运算符57

2.3.7求字节运算符58

2.3.8特殊的运算符59

2.3.9运算符的优先级59

2.3.10类型转换61

2.4程序控制结构62

2.4.1顺序结构63

2.4.2选择结构63

2.4.3循环结构67

2.4.4特殊的转折语句69

2.5函数71

2.5.1函数简介71

2.5.2无参函数的使用72

2.5.3有参函数的使用72

2.5.4函数的返回值73

2.5.5函数的嵌套和递归75

2.6小结76

2.7习题77

第2篇 iPhone界面开发80

第3章 视图及视图控制器80

3.1视图的创建80

3.1.1 Objects窗口介绍80

3.1.2静态创建视图81

3.1.3动态创建视图82

3.2视图控制器83

3.2.1类83

3.2.2添加视图控制器83

3.2.3创建视图控制器85

3.2.4视图的切换86

3.2.5视图的旋转89

3.3小结93

3.4习题94

第4章 操作文本内容95

4.1 Label视图95

4.1.1创建Label视图95

4.1.2 Label视图常用属性96

4.1.3应用Lable视图97

4.2 TextField视图和键盘98

4.2.1创建TextField视图98

4.2.2 TextField视图的属性介绍98

4.2.3键盘的打开99

4.2.4设定键盘的类型100

4.2.5关闭键盘103

4.2.6 TextField视图和键盘的应用106

4.3 Text View视图109

4.3.1创建Text View视图109

4.3.2 Text View视图的属性介绍110

4.3.3 Text View视图的应用110

4.4小结114

4.5习题114

第5章 提醒用户的操作116

5.1警告视图116

5.1.1创建警告视图116

5.1.2警告视图的显示116

5.1.3警告视图的4种显示形式117

5.1.4响应警告视图121

5.2动作表单123

5.2.1动作表单的创建123

5.2.2动作表单的显示123

5.2.3响应动作表单124

5.2.4动作表单的显示形式126

5.3小结128

5.4习题128

第6章 图形图像处理130

6.1创建图像视图130

6.1.1静态创建130

6.1.2动态创建131

6.2图像视图的使用133

6.2.1设置显示类型133

6.2.2改变位置134

6.2.3改变大小136

6.2.4旋转137

6.2.5缩放138

6.3图像的应用139

6.3.1变量的属性140

6.3.2图片浏览器140

6.4绘制图片的基础知识143

6.4.1图形上下文143

6.4.2绘制图片中常用到的数据类型144

6.5绘制图片的操作144

6.5.1绘制路径144

6.5.2绘制位图148

6.5.3绘制字体150

6.5.2添加阴影153

6.6小结154

6.7习题154

第7章 使用网页156

7.1创建网页视图156

7.2网页视图的使用157

7.2.1加载网页视图157

7.2.2自动缩放页面159

7.2.3自动识别网页中的内容160

7.3网页视图的应用163

7.3.1导航动作163

7.3.2协议164

7.3.3加载中常用到的函数167

7.3.4网页浏览器167

7.4小结170

7.5习题170

第8章 表的操作172

8.1表视图的创建172

8.1.1静态创建172

8.1.2动态创建172

8.2表视图的使用173

8.2.1表单元174

8.2.2添加内容174

8.2.3添加选取标记179

8.2.4删除表单元181

8.2.5插入表单元183

8.2.6移动表单元186

8.2.7缩进187

8.2.8响应189

8.3分组表视图的创建190

8.3.1静态创建分组表视图190

8.3.2动态创建分组表视图191

8.4分组表视图的使用191

8.4.1分组表视图的内容填充191

8.4.2 UITableViewStylePlain风格的表视图填充194

8.4.3添加索引196

8.5表视图的应用198

8.5.1导航控制器198

8.5.2标签栏控制器201

8.5.3表视图控制器205

8.5.4应用205

8.6小结212

8.7习题213

第9章 使用地图服务214

9.1获取位置信息214

9.1.1显示位置数据214

9.1.2管理和提供位置服务214

9.1.3显示位置方向217

9.2创建地图218

9.3地图的使用219

9.3.1设置显示类型219

9.3.2获取/指定位置221

9.3.3标记224

9.3.4标记上显示位置226

9.3.5标注227

9.3.6应用地图228

9.4小结231

9.5习题231

第10章 使用选择器233

10.1创建日期选择器233

10.1.1静态创建日期选择器233

10.1.2动态创建日期选择器233

10.2日期选择器的使用234

10.2.1设置显示类型234

10.2.2设置日期选择器所属位置235

10.2.3设置日期选择器的时间间隔236

10.3应用日期选择器236

10.3.1字符串和日期的相互转换236

10.3.2时间设置器237

10.4创建自定义选择器239

10.4.1静态创建自定义选择器239

10.4.2动态创建自定义选择器239

10.5自定义选择器的使用流程240

10.5.1填充内容240

10.5.2分栏显示自定义选择器242

10.5.3应用自定义选择器244

10.6小结247

10.7习题247

第11章 动画249

11.1动画的使用设置249

11.1.1开始准备动画249

11.1.2设置动画的持续时间249

11.1.3设置动画的相对速度249

11.1.4结束动画250

11.2使用过渡动画251

11.2.1翻页动画251

11.2.2旋转动画254

11.3时间定时器256

11.3.1创建时间定时器256

11.3.2使用时间定时器257

11.4小结262

11.5习题262

第3篇 iPhone应用开发264

第12章 操作地址簿和电子邮件264

12.1使用地址簿264

12.1.1显示地址簿264

12.1.2添加联系人265

12.1.3显示并编辑个人信息268

12.1.4完善联系人信息271

12.1.5应用地址簿273

12.2使用电子邮件278

12.2.1显示系统邮件278

12.2.2发送电子邮件280

12.3小结282

12.4习题282

第13章 多媒体285

13.1操作照片285

13.1.1添加照片285

13.1.2删除照片286

13.1.3设置照片的过渡动画286

13.2照片的使用287

13.2.1访问照片287

13.2.2设置照片的来源288

13.2.3设置照片的可编辑性289

13.2.4设置拍摄照片290

13.2.5应用照片294

13.3使用音频296

13.3.1系统声音296

13.3.2声音播放器298

13.3.3录音303

13.3.4访问音乐库305

13.4使用视频309

13.4.1视频播放器的创建309

13.4.2视频的使用310

13.5小结312

13.6习题312

第14章 手势314

14.1 iPhone中常用的手势314

14.1.1手势的简介314

14.1.2轻拍314

14.1.3捏317

14.1.4滑动319

14.1.5旋转320

14.1.6移动322

14.1.7长按323

14.2自定义的手势325

14.2.1触摸的常用方法325

14.2.2应用自定义手势326

14.3小结328

14.4习题328

热门推荐